ABA Therapy
Your child’s board certified behavior analyst builds a program around the specific skills your family wants to see at home, at school, and during play. A dedicated therapist delivers every session, and your BCBA adjusts the plan each week based on what they observe.
Autism Evaluations
Our diagnostic team conducts comprehensive evaluations through structured observation, developmental testing, and a thorough parent interview. You receive a detailed report with a clear diagnosis and actionable therapy recommendations.

Therapeutic Learning Program
Speech-language pathologists guide your child in a structured classroom setting, integrating therapy goals into academic and social activities. Your child builds the focus, self-regulation, and peer interaction skills they need before first grade.
Speech Therapy
Your child’s speech-language pathologist focuses on the specific communication gaps identified in the original evaluation, from articulation and expressive language to pragmatic and social skills. Progress is tracked session to session and shared with your child’s full team.
Feeding Therapy
Our feeding specialists address oral motor delays, sensory-based food aversions, and the anxiety that builds around mealtimes. Our sessions introduce new textures and foods at your child’s own pace so you can notice progress at home too, not just in the clinic.
Occupational Therapy
Your child’s occupational therapist helps them master the skills other kids their age handle without thinking, from buttoning a shirt and holding a pencil to staying calm when something feels overwhelming.
Physical Therapy
Your child’s physical therapist figures out where they stand physically and builds a plan to close the gap, whether that means sitting through a full class, keeping up at recess, or running without tripping.

By Car
From I-94 (Edens Expressway), take the Willow Road exit and head east. Turn south on Pfingsten Road and continue to Revere Drive. CST Academy is at 85 Revere Dr on the north side of the street.
Parking
Free on-site lot with dedicated family spaces near the entrance
By Metra
Northbrook Station (Milwaukee District North Line) is approximately 2 miles from our clinic. Families coming from the lakefront communities can also access the Glencoe or Hubbard Woods stations on the Union Pacific North Line and drive west.
